A visit to Court Barn brings to life the talented designers and craftspeople who have worked in Chipping Campden and the north Cotswolds since the beginning of the twentieth century.

Your trip could also include a visit to the Silk Mill and Harts Gold and Silversmiths workshop where C.R. Ashbee established his Guild in Chipping Campden.
